Our sloppy joes

I came up with this recipe when my middle daughter was 2 and she freaked out at her Aunt’s house after we tried to feed her “Manwich” I tried to convince her that sloppy joes were good but she didn’t want any part of it. So out of dinner ideas one night I threw this together and she loved it! And our sloppy joes were born…

What you’ll need:

1 lb ground beef
Season salt
Ketchup
Yellow mustard
A-1
Barbeque sauce
Sliced cheese
Bread or hamburger buns

Brown the ground beef, drain and return to pan. Season. Add a healthy amount of ketchup, about a tablespoon of mustard and A-1, and ¼ cup of barbeque sauce. Heat through. Serve on bread or hamburger buns with sliced cheese.
